Transaction f35edd6475636b76739d4c1cad923789f57d00e94aa3d22fffac6eb4e671ddf0

41 Input
1 Outputs
  • f35edd6475636b76739d4c1cad923789f57d00e94aa3d22fffac6eb4e671ddf0:0
  • value  1041700504
    address  34F2o9QtrnHyMKqXR5HchbfmZTcfNs3tRa